Dealing with Hot Plugging Composability Issues Created by CXL Attached Memories

Linux Foundation via YouTube

Overview

Explore the challenges and solutions surrounding hot plugging composability issues in CXL-attached memories in this informative 24-minute conference talk. Gain insights into the complexities of managing dynamic memory configurations and learn strategies for addressing potential disruptions in system performance. Discover how to optimize memory allocation and maintain system stability when dealing with hot-swappable CXL-attached memory modules.
